Church

As a thriving Church of England School, we have very strong links with our local parish, St. Paul's. Vicar Anne works closely with our school to deliver weekly acts of collective worship and coaches our Worship Ambassadors to plan and lead acts of worship.

We also have close links with St Mary's East Molesey and St Peter's West Molesey, with Nate, Alex and the PAIS team involved regularly in acts of collective worship and supporting RE lessons. The PAIS team also run a Youth Alpha club and support our Worship Ambassadors in their role.

The Open the Book team lead exciting, interactive assemblies which enthuse the children as they use a range of props and puppets to bring Bible stories to life, and link back to our school values and vision.

Visiting St. Paul's

We love visiting St. Paul's church to celebrate key Christian festivals such as Harvest, Christingle, Christmas and Easter. This gives us an opportunity to re-tell important events from the Christian calendar, as well as providing us with a chance for reflection and spirituality. It is during these times we think deeply about how we can live out our St. Lawrence values.
